With the release of Svengali Cakes Da Kills adds another landmark to his catalogue and brings the long-running relationship between hip-hop and house music into a new chapter

Svengali is a cinematic experience, charting a love affair from hookup to breakup, with all of the highs and lows of romance and attraction in between. Always a brutally (and hilariously) unfltered voice, the album sees Cakes bringing a new layer of vulnerability and depth to his writing, charting the vicissitudes of love in and out of the club. Coming on the heels of the high- energy cult- favourite Muvaland Vol. 1 & 2 mixtapes (but recorded before either of them), Svengali dialsback the manic, rave-till-dawn energy in favour of beats by producer Sam Katz
that offer more subtle moods, as well as a jazz infuence that connects Cakes to the early days of queer culture that bubbled up out of New York jazz clubs and the sonically ambitious jazz lovers who pioneered house music.
